Todd C. Doehring is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Surgery and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Todd C. Doehring has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 680 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 8 papers in Surgery and 7 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. Recurrent topics in Todd C. Doehring's work include Cardiac Valve Diseases and Treatments (7 papers), Elasticity and Material Modeling (7 papers) and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(4 papers). Todd C. Doehring is often cited by papers focused on Cardiac Valve Diseases and Treatments (7 papers), Elasticity and Material Modeling (7 papers) and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(4 papers). Todd C. Doehring collaborates with scholars based in United States. Todd C. Doehring's co-authors include Alan D. Freed, Ivan Veselý, E. O. Carew, Harry E. Rubash, James D. Kang, Lars G. Gilbertson, T. Donaldson, Yoshitada Sakai, Mark D. Grabiner and Ronald J. Midura and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Scientific Reports and Clinical Orthopaedics and Related Research.
